Hello Gary, To copy text from Safari, interact with the text you wish to copy, then press VO-Return at the beginning of the section you wish to copy, and VO-Return at the end. Command-C should then copy the selected text.
Another way is to make VO speak the text you want then press VO-Shift-C to copy the last spoken phrase to the clipboard.
